Question 1:

Which of the heart chambers is the largest?

A. Left atrium

B. Right atrium

C. Left ventricle

D. Right ventricle

The Correct Answer is C.

Of the four heart chambers, the left ventricle is the largest. When it contracts, it pushes blood out to the organs and extremities of the body. The right ventricle pushes blood into the lungs. The atria, on the other hand, receive blood from the outlying parts of the body and transport it into the ventricles.

The basic process works as follows: Oxygen-poor blood fills the right atrium and is pumped into the right ventricle. from which it is pumped into the pulmonary artery and on to the lungs. In the lungs, this blood is oxygenated. The blood then reenters the heart at the left atrium, which, when full, pumps into the left ventricle. When the left ventricle is full, blood is pushed into the aorta and on to the organs and extremities of the body.


Question 2:

Which of the following is a carbohydrate?

A. Cellulose

B. Hemoglobin

C. Estrogen

D. ATP

The Correct Answer is A.

Cellulose is a complex carbohydrate that composes the better part of the cell wall.

Hemoglobin is a protein and is found in red blood cells. Adenosine triphosphate (ATP) is a compound used by living organisms to store and use energy. Estrogen is a steroid hormone that stimulates the development of female sex characteristics.

Question 4:

Which of the following is true regarding adipocytes?

A. They are involved in the secretion of glucose.

B. They are responsible for storing the fat that is found in adipose tissue

C. They are critical in the digestive breakdown of fat

D. They are the foundational element of muscles

The Correct Answer is B.

Adipocytes are primarily seen in adipose or fat tissue. Their primary function is the storage of fat Adipocytes play a crucial role in maintaining proper energy balance, storing calories in the form of lipids, and mobilizing energy sources in response to stress. They are not involved in the digestion of fat or the secretion of glucose, nor are they the foundational element of muscles


Question 5:

Which section of the digestive system is responsible for receiving chyme and further digesting it?

A. The large intestine

B. The duodenum

C. The jejunum

D. The gallbladder

The Correct Answer is B.

The duodenum is the first section of the small intestine. It receives partially digested food (also called chyme) from the stomach, further digesting it with the help of enzymes released by the gall bladder. Then, the food enters into the jejunum, then the ileum. The large Intestine's main function is the reabsorption of water into the body to form solid waste. It also allows for the absorption of vitamin K produced by microbes living inside the large intestine.

Question 7:

Which of the following anatomical structures is directly involved in the production of hormones?

A. Pituitary ,Pancreas

B. Penis,Pons

C. Pancreas ,Penis

D. Prostate, Pancreas

The Correct Answer is A.

The pituitary and the pancreas are both structures of the endocrine system that produce hormones involved in body regulation, growth reaand development, sexual functioning, and other processes. The penis Is a structure of the reproductive system that responds to hormones, but it does not produce them. The prostate plays a role in converting testosterone (produced in the testicles) into dihydrotestosterone, but does not actively produce hormones. The pons is located in the brain stem and relays nerve signals that coordinate messages between the brain and the body. The pericardium is a structural component of the cardiovascular system.

Question 10:

Which of these does NOT match the nitrogenous base to the nucleobase?

A. Purine: Adenine

B. Purine: Thymine

C. Pyrimidine: Uracil

D. Pyrimidine: Cytosine

The Correct Answer is B.

There are two types of nitrogenous bases: purine and pyrimidine bases. Purine bases have two rings in their structure and consist of adenine and guanine. Pyrimidine bases only have one ring in their structure and consist of thymine and cytosine (DNA) and uracil and cytosine (RNA). Therefore, the correct answer is B since thymine is a pyrimidine.
